Headphones come in a variety of different styles. Closed headphones - (meaning the cushion surrounds your ear and doesn't allow any exterior sound into your ear) can be used in recording studio applications where you don't want any sound from the headset "bleeding" into the recording mic(s). Open headphones - (usually identifiable by a light cushion that sits on the ear, allowing some exterior sound into the headphone mix) are great for onstage headphone monitoring where you can still hear a portion of the natural stage mix. There are also semi-open and semi-closed headphones available, as well as the brand new "Noise Canceling" type that lets the listener block out annoying background noises, such as air conditioners, airplanes and the like.
